def rotate_shp_3_axis(shape, rx, ry, rz, unity="deg"): """ Rotate a shape around (O,x), (O,y) and (O,z). @param rx_degree : rotation around (O,x) @param ry_degree : rotation around (O,y) @param rz_degree : rotation around (O,z) @return : the rotated shape. """ if unity == "deg": # convert angle to radians rx = radians(rx) ry = radians(ry) rz = radians(rz) alpha = gp_Trsf() alpha.SetRotation(gp_OX(), rx) beta = gp_Trsf() beta.SetRotation(gp_OY(), ry) gamma = gp_Trsf() gamma.SetRotation(gp_OZ(), rz) brep_trns = BRepBuilderAPI_Transform(shape, alpha * beta * gamma, False) shp = brep_trns.Shape() return shp
